The Best Concert Ever
On January 18, 2007 at 7:00, I was at the Pacific Coliseum at the PNE acompanied by my friends Marie & Michael, my sister, Sarah and her friend Ellen. I specifically came for Evanescence but of course, along with the main, awesome band, you have to hear the very mediocre bands that are extremely inferior to the main band. Anyways, we had to sit through Black Maria and Stone Sour. Black Maria is an unsung band and it should remain that way. All they did was scream so loud that you couldn't hear them and swear. Stone Sour was the same way. The only song you could understand was their mainstream song, Through Glass. All through their portion it was just swearing. Then Evanescence came. THEY WERE AWESOME. NO swear words. She was absolutely stunning. She wore a black dress with pink feathers on it. I was singing along. Actually it was more screaming. I feel sorry for the people in front of us. The first three songs in order were "Sweet Sacrifice" (as I predicted) "Weight of the World" & "Going Under". The band was awesome. When they started playing "Your Star," I screamed "You're my star, Amy" which got some people laughing. They said at one part, "Forgive us, we haven't played this song to much" but they played it awesome. The song: "Cloud Nine"!!! For their new single: "Lithium," they brought a whole snow effect for it and made it look so cool. After the song, she said "I brought up the idea of the snow effect for the song and I thought it would be such a cool idea but then I remembered: Oh, yeah. We're going to Canada." After that, they played "Whisper" in which she did the operatic solo before the long guitar solo. I didn't know she actually sang that part. Then I heard violins playing and my heart jumped. They were gunna sing "Lacrymosa," my absolute favorite song from their new album. That was definately the highlight of the night. Then I came home with an awesome t-shirt with a picture of the band on the front and the tour on the back. All in all it was the best concert ever.
